Journey Beyond introduces five new roles as part of its continued expansion

Journey Beyond continued its global expansion with the addition of five new positions to its sales team, cementing its position in Australia’s tourism industry.

Led by Journey Beyond’s executive general manager – sales and partnerships, Alicia Triggs, these appointments mark an exciting growth period for the company and includes their first in-market position in New Zealand.

Alicia Triggs said: “We’re excited to further expand our team and welcome four new members to the Journey Beyond family. These appointments are centred around Journey Beyond’s manifesto and guest promise, ‘we go further, to take you beyond’ and represent our commitment to building our trade partnerships on a global scale.”

As part of this growth, after 21 years with Journey Beyond, Renee Cornelissen returned to her international roots, taking on another newly created leadership role as group manager – international sales.

The new positions drive greater awareness of Journey Beyond as the curator of Australia’s most memorable and iconic travel experiences. All of which are further enhanced with new positions on the horizon including in-market presence in China and Japan.

“We know that Journey Beyond delivers special and unique access, authentic and immersive experiences, and extraordinary service, and we want the world to know that, too,” Triggs adds.

The other additions to Journey Beyond’s sales team:

  • Thomas Gentz – business development manager (BDM) – New Zealand
    Thomas brings his extensive senior travel management experience, previously working with the leading travel and tourism brands in New Zealand.

  • Cara Toovey – group manager – national sales
    Cara brings over 21 years of diverse experience in the industry and has held multiple leadership roles within the travel industry, including nine years leading six BDMs across multiple regions at Intrepid Travel.

  • Josh Basir – business development manager – ITO’s and the Americas
    He joins the team from his previous role as national sales manager- leisure and wholesale at Minor Hotels (Oaks & Avani Hotel chains). In this role, he excelled in managing a diverse portfolio of 63 hotels.

  • Leia Marras – business development coordinator
    Leia spent many years honing her customer service skills in the hospitality industry. She has expertise in reservations, product knowledge, and going above and beyond for her clients. She joins after two years in the Travel Centre and has extensive knowledge across all Journey Beyond brands and experiences.
